Medical Receptionist/Administration assistant required for busy Specialist Surgical practice
n
We are a well-established specialist surgical practice located in Ballina, NSW.
n
We pride ourselves on delivering care of the highest standard. Our practice deals with all aspects of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ery, with a number of sub-specialist and special interest areas of practice.

Key responsibilites:
n
Front desk operations: Greeting patients with a warm and professional demeanour; answering phone calls and managing incoming and outgoing correspondence
n
Appointment scheduling: Scheduling and confirming patient appointments, handling cancellations and re-scheduling, and ensuring that the appointment calendar is managed efficiently
n
Patient Check-In/Check-Out: Assisting patients with check-in procedures, including verifying insurance and medicare information and collecting necessary documentation; facilitating the check-out process, including scheduling follow-up appointments
n
Patient records management: Maintaining accurate and up-to-date patient records, ensuring compliance with privacy regulations and office protocols
n
Billing and Payments: Assisting with processing payments, providing cost estimates, and answering billing-related enquiries
n
Administrative support: Providing general administrative support to other clinical and administrative staff, including data entry, and handling of correspondence
n
Communication: Serve as a liaison between patients and clinical staff, ensuring clear and effective communication for all patient interactions
